Agra Fort Hosts Historic Shivrajyotsav 2026 Honouring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j’s 396th Jayanti; Vinod Patil Present

Mumbai (Maharashtra) [India], February 21: Shivrajyotsav – Sampoorna Bharatvarsh 2026 concluded as an extraordinary national celebration commemorating the 396th birth anniversary of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j. Organised by Vinod Patil and Abhinav Devgiri Pratishthan, with the Government of Maharashtra as co-organiser, the festival united the nation in a powerful display of pride, patriotism, and cultural reverence.

The celebration concluded as a majestic national festival that reflected the ideals of bravery, Swaraj, leadership, and cultural pride. This year’s event became even more symbolic as it was held at Agra Fort, where the echoes of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j’s fearless escape once shook the Mughal Empire. The festival transformed into a powerful reminder of his courage, statesmanship, and extraordinary vision.

“Shivrajyotsav- Sampoorna Bharatvarsh 2026” was celebrated as a national moment of unity and honour, bringing together thousands of devotees, historians, youth groups, and cultural organisations. The festivities showcased Maharaj’s timeless message of self-respect, good governance, and empowerment, making the occasion an unforgettable chapter in history.
